Stereochemically active lone-pair-driven giant enhancement of birefringence from three-dimensional CsZn<sub>4</sub>Ga<sub>5</sub>Se<sub>12</sub> to two-dimensional CsZnAsSe<sub>3</sub>
Chao Zhang, Mao‐Yin Ran, Xin Chen, Shenghua Zhou, Hua Lin, Yi Liu
Abstract
A novel 2D quaternary thioarsenate, CsZnAsSe 3 , was obtained by a stereochemically active lone pair (SCALP) induction strategy, which exhibits a 28-fold increase in birefringence compared to the known 3D framework CsZn 4 Ga 5 Se 12 .
